Transaction 2e57c2274ce82b07d761a9fb8dac621d2840b138a97e07f36f3ff95ab74afe3b
1 Input
2 Outputs
- 2e57c2274ce82b07d761a9fb8dac621d2840b138a97e07f36f3ff95ab74afe3b:0
- 2e57c2274ce82b07d761a9fb8dac621d2840b138a97e07f36f3ff95ab74afe3b:1
value 5180000
address 35S8ddPrxCh5N9KoFYybGWhuJcWCcvEkBM
value 1961692258
address 3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D